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Medford

** The Mazda repair market in Medford, NY, is characterized by strong competition among general independent repair shops, with a select few demonstrating specialized expertise. The primary competitor for complex warranty and recall work is the local dealership, but for out-of-warranty vehicles, the independent market thrives on providing more personalized service and lower labor rates. **Average Quality:** The general quality is high, with many shops capable of handling routine Mazda maintenance (oil changes, brakes). However, true specialization in advanced systems like i-ACTIV AWD, Mazda Connect, and rotary engines is concentrated in a handful of dedicated shops, typically those focusing on Japanese imports. **Competition Level:** High. Medford is a hub for automotive services on Long Island. Shops differentiate themselves through reputation, technical specialization, and customer service. The shops listed above have successfully carved out a niche by investing in specific training and tools for Mazda vehicles.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ates in the Medford area typically range from **$120 - $150 per hour** for independent specialists. Dealership rates are significantly higher, often exceeding $175/hour. For reference, a standard Skyactiv oil change at a specialist costs $75-$95, while a complex transmission or AWD system diagnostic may start at $150. Shops with rare expertise, such as rotary engine service, command a premium due to the specialized knowledge required.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about mazda repair services in Medford, NY

What are the most common Mazda repair issues for drivers in the Medford, NY area?

In Medford, common issues include premature brake wear from stop-and-go traffic on routes like Horseblock Road and Sunrise Highway, as well as suspension concerns from potholes on local roads. Some Mazda models may also experience issues with the infotainment system or, in older models, rust due to Long Island's coastal climate and winter road salt.

How can I find a reputable, specialized Mazda repair shop in Medford?

Look for shops that are ASE-certified and have specific experience with Mazda's SkyActiv technology. Check online reviews focusing on local Medford and Suffolk County forums, and ask if they use genuine Mazda or OEM-quality parts. A reputable shop will be transparent about diagnostics and warranties on their work.

Are repair costs for Mazdas generally higher at Medford dealerships versus independent shops?

Typically, dealership service centers have higher labor rates, but they use factory-trained technicians and genuine Mazda parts. Independent shops in Medford often provide more competitive pricing for routine maintenance and common repairs while still offering quality service, making it wise to get quotes for your specific repair from both.

When should I seek service for my Mazda's check engine light around Medford?

Seek service immediately if the light is flashing or if you notice a loss of power, as this indicates a severe issue. For a steady light, schedule a diagnostic scan promptly at a local shop; common triggers on Long Island include faulty oxygen sensors or loose gas caps from our bumpy roads.

What local Medford factors should I consider for Mazda maintenance?

Given Suffolk County's seasonal changes, prioritize seasonal tire changes and undercarriage washes to combat winter road salt corrosion. Also, consider the high mileage accumulation from local commuting, making adherence to Mazda's severe service schedule—for frequent short trips, idling, and stop-and-go traffic—essential for longevity.
